AFU shoots down Chinese drone in Donetsk region

The drone that was shot down turned out to be a Mugin-5, which can be bought on Chinese marketplaces.
This was reported by CNN citing the Ukrainian security services.
According to the journalists, the Ukrainian military in Donetsk Region shot down an upgraded Mugin-5 drone, which was made in China.
The Security Service of Ukraine said that military units based near Slovyansk were put on alert. Around 2:00, fighters of the 111th AFU brigade heard a drone overhead and even saw lights flashing on the aircraft. The defenders opened fire on it and shot it down.
Tech bloggers refer to the Mugin-5 as an "Alibaba drone", as one can buy one for $15,000 on Chinese websites, including Alibaba and Taobao.
Experts say the drone has been upgraded because it has a bomb trigger mechanism that is made by a 3D printer.
It is worth noting that according to the US, China is still only considering providing weapons for the war against Ukraine.
